Brief Summary

The purpose of this study is twofold: * to understand the etiology and the essence of fear of childbirth * to examine the implications and efficiency of several forms of psychological therapy.

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ion

  • subjective diagnosis of tokophobia

Exclusion

  • currently undergoing psychological therapy
  • Major Depression
  • Acute Anxiety
  • Psychosis
  • Bipolar Disorder
  • Suicidal
  • Substance abuse
  • Non-compliant personality disorder
  • Health problems during pregnancy that affect perception
